The rank of Admiral, in the Colonial forces, is senior to a Commander and the highest Fleet rank, normally achieved by those who command multiple ships. The term "admiral" can refer to (in order of increasing seniority) a Rear Admiral, a Vice-Admiral or a full Admiral.

Characters to hold the rank of full Admiral:

  • Admiral Nagala, commander of the battlestar Atlantia and briefly the leader of the Colonial Fleet until his death in the Atlantia's destruction.
  • Admiral Corman, a member of the Fleet command, who ordered Adama and the battlestar Valkyrie on a Black Ops mission to the Cylon Armistice Line.

No characters in the series have been established to have achieved the rank of Vice-Admiral.
